Snow Falls on Hollywood for Fox Premiere
Ice Age 2 launched at Grauman's Chinese Theater covered in snow and ice.
For the premiere of 20th Century Fox's animated film Ice Age 2, the iconic facade of Grauman's Chinese Theater on Hollywood Boulevard got a decidedly more wintery look than sidewalk gawkers typically see in sunny Los Angeles. Fox's Len Iannelli tapped Events in Motion to dress the location with 20-foot-high glaciers and create a pathway for celebrity arrivals via snowmobile. Union Ice Company provided snow for the event. (Events in Motion pulled a similar stunt for the The Day After Tomorrow premiere at the American Museum of Natural History in New York back in 2004.) Eight ice skaters from the Los Angeles Ice Theater skated and performed choreographed pieces to music from the movie. After the screening, guests moved to the venue's courtyard for a reception (covered with more falling snow) where they appropriately nibbled on ice cream and other dessert snacks.

Ice Age 2 premiere
Grauman's Chinese Theater
Sunday, 03.19.06, 5 PM onward

Event Production Events in Motion
Lighting/Staging/Snow Machines Entertainment Lighting Services (ELS)
Snow/Ice Production Union Ice Company
Venue Grauman's Chinese Theatre
